Food Assistance Programs
One of the cornerstone services offered by the Onondaga County Dept of Social Services is its food assistance programs. These initiatives aim to combat hunger and food insecurity by providing nutritional support to low-income households. Programs like the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) and the Emergency Food Assistance Program (TEFAP) ensure that families have access to healthy, affordable meals.
How Does the Department Support Families?
Family support is a key focus of the Onondaga County Dept of Social Services. Through programs like Temporary Assistance for Needy Families (TANF), the department provides financial aid, childcare assistance, and job training to help families achieve self-sufficiency. Additionally, the department offers counseling and educational resources to strengthen family dynamics and promote well-being.
How Can You Apply for Assistance?
Applying for assistance through the Onondaga County Dept of Social Services is a straightforward process. Residents can submit their applications online, in person, or via mail. The department's website provides detailed instructions and forms to guide applicants through each step. It's important to gather all necessary documentation, such as proof of income, residency, and household size, to ensure a smooth application process.
Online Application Process
The online application portal is user-friendly and accessible 24/7. Applicants can create an account, complete the required forms, and upload supporting documents electronically. This method is convenient for those with busy schedules or limited mobility, allowing them to apply from the comfort of their homes.
What Are the Eligibility Requirements?
Eligibility for programs offered by the Onondaga County Dept of Social Services varies depending on the specific service. Generally, factors such as income level, household size, and citizenship status are considered. For example, SNAP requires applicants to meet income thresholds, while Medicaid has different criteria based on age and disability status.

Contact Information
- Website:Onondaga County Dept of Social Services
- Phone: (315) 435-2000
- Address: 421 Montgomery Street, Syracuse, NY 13202
What Are the Office Hours?
The Onondaga County Dept of Social Services operates during standard business hours, Monday through Friday, from 8:30 AM to 4:30 PM. Some programs may offer extended hours or appointments outside of these times to accommodate residents' needs.

What Services Are Available for Low-Income Families?
Low-income families can access a variety of services through the Onondaga County Dept of Social Services, including food assistance, housing support, healthcare coverage, and childcare subsidies. These programs aim to reduce financial burdens and promote stability.
How Long Does It Take to Process Applications?
Application processing times vary depending on the program and the completeness of the submitted documents. Generally, applications are reviewed within 30 days, but expedited services may be available for urgent cases.
Can I Apply for Multiple Programs at Once?
Yes, residents can apply for multiple programs simultaneously through the Onondaga County Dept of Social Services. The department encourages applicants to explore all available resources to maximize support.
What Should I Do If My Application Is Denied?
If an application is denied, residents can request a review or appeal the decision. The Onondaga County Dept of Social Services provides guidance on the appeals process and offers assistance to ensure fair treatment.
